Output 58b8775932da5f694b39fe914098891ede573a131c103b974387bb53c4cfcac9:38

value
2903563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51b383c7cd20b456efacadc7e29ae4f3b50bdfd3 OP_EQUAL
address
3991hzBbsyyi8aCsrfR8jE6nV832hN16L8
transaction
58b8775932da5f694b39fe914098891ede573a131c103b974387bb53c4cfcac9
spent
true